## Runbook: Session-Token Refresh Bug (Lockgate)

Symptom: refreshed sessions occasionally retain the prior token's scope claims. Scope: Lockgate auth tier only; no credential exposure confirmed. Mitigation: force-expire affected sessions, disable silent refresh flag. Fix shipped in the Tuesday hotfix; verify the running binary matches before closing. The canonical identifier for the patched build is below.

session token of kahag-bawip = htk6_729d08

Runbook: Account recovery — Postvane bounce processor

Hey release folks — if the Postvane bounce processor loses its service account (usually after a botched credential rotation), don't panic. First pause the bounce queue so we don't double-classify anything. Then re-enroll the worker through the recovery console; it'll ask for the team escrow phrase before minting fresh credentials. Yes, it's the same flow as the staging one, minus the dry-run flag. When prompted at the console, type the recovery passphrase shown below.

vault phrase of fahip-bagag = drudor-ulays-zoreth-fenir-rusiel-jorir-ulair-joreth-ulavan-ralael

**Q: How do I access the Brindlewood partner SFTP drop?**

New hires at Fennimore Logistics should first request the drop role from their team lead, then verify the host fingerprint against the onboarding wiki before connecting. Files from Brindlewood arrive nightly and must not be renamed. If the service account is ever locked out, recovery requires the passphrase held by the integrations team, shown below.

recovery phrase for yajop-tagef: quenael-zoriel-aldael-quenax-druion

## Local Setup

The Pinquill address autocomplete widget requires the suggestion index service running on port 7311 before the frontend will render results. Start it with `make suggest-dev`, then seed the test addresses with `make seed-addrs`. Verify the health endpoint returns OK before proceeding. The widget reads street and locality data from the geocache database; point your local environment at it using the connection string below.

database URL for bahop-yagep: mssql://sildor_svc:35ha7jz@db-fb6d.nelvrodyn.example:5432/casath